Naproxen is a nonsteroidal anti-inflammatory drug (NSAID) that inhibits cyclooxygenase (COX-1 and COX-2), reducing prostaglandin synthesis. Pseudoephedrine is a sympathomimetic amine that acts as a decongestant via alpha-adrenergic receptor agonism in the nasal mucosa.
